Sonny Gray shuts down Tigers in return from injury, Red Sox finish sweep with 4-0 win

Details
06 May 2026
Sonny Gray pitched five innings in his return from injury and the Boston Red Sox finished a three-game sweep of the Detroit Tigers with a 4-0 win on Wednesday night. Gray (3-1) was making his first start since facing the Tigers on April 20 at Fenway Park — a game he left after 2 2/3 innings with a strained hamstring. Jack Flaherty (0-3) allowed four runs — two earned — on three hits and a walk in five innings.
